WebHere’s a breakdown of the mintages and values of the various Barber dimes issues from 1895: 1895 – 690,000; $90. 1895-O – 440,000; $425. 1895-S – 1,120,000; $46. 1895 proof – 880; $600. * Values are for coins in a grade … WebAug 8, 2009 · The major rarity for the series is the 1894-S Barber Dime. A mere 24 pieces were minted, of which nine are confirmed to exist today. This coin remains unattainable for most collectors making the 1895-O Dime the more appropriate key of the series. The mintage was 440,000 pieces, but few have survived in uncirculated grades. Coin …
